How to check a provider's credentials

Carevo lists the registration details a provider reports and links you to the official Australian registers so you can confirm them yourself. Here is what each listing shows and where to check it. A listing on Carevo is not an endorsement.

NDIS registration

Listings show whether a provider reports being NDIS registered. You can confirm a provider's current registration and approved support types yourself on the NDIS Commission's public provider register.

Source: NDIS Quality and Safeguards Commission

Aged care approval

Listings show aged care approval where it is recorded. You can check a provider's current approval and the services they deliver on the Australian Government's My Aged Care find a provider service.

Source: My Aged Care (Department of Health and Aged Care)

ABN you can check

Most listings include the provider's Australian Business Number, shown on the profile. You can look it up on the Australian Business Register to confirm the business is registered and active.

Source: Australian Business Register

Complaints process

If you have a concern about any provider, you can lodge a complaint with the NDIS Commission or the Aged Care Quality and Safety Commission at any time. We also accept complaints via our own channel.

Source: NDIS Commission / Aged Care Commission

What is a Home Medicines Review?

A Home Medicines Review (HMR) is a free, GP-referred service where an accredited pharmacist visits a patient at home to check all their medications for interactions, dosing problems and adherence issues, then reports findings back to the GP. The service is funded by the Australian Government through the Community Pharmacy Agreement and administered by the Pharmacy Programs Administrator (Department of Health and Aged Care, 2025).

How to choose a provider for this service

The list above is ranked using the criteria explained in the methodology section. Four checks matter most when you compare accredited pharmacists yourself.

Registration. Confirm current registration with the Pharmacy Board of Australia via AHPRA, plus specific HMR accreditation, a separate credential from general pharmacy registration.

Which program pays for a Home Medicines Review, and who qualifies?

A Home Medicines Review is funded through the Community Pharmacy Agreement and administered by the Pharmacy Programs Administrator, not Medicare, NDIS or Support at Home (Department of Health and Aged Care, 2025). Your GP refers you directly, and there is no cost to you for a standard review. Eligibility is based on clinical need rather than a funding category: you generally qualify if you take five or more regular medications, have recently left hospital, or your GP considers your regimen complex enough to warrant review. DVA card holders access the same service through separate DVA arrangements. NDIS participants and Support at Home clients typically still use this GP referral pathway for the pharmacist review itself, since neither program funds medicine reviews directly.
